273 /*
274 * Copies a filename part and returns an ALLOCATED data buffer.
275 */
parse_filename(const char * ptr,size_t len)276 static char *parse_filename(const char *ptr, size_t len)
277 {
278 char *copy;
279 char *p;
280 char *q;
281 char stop = '\0';
282
283 /* simple implementation of strndup() */
284 copy = malloc(len + 1);
285 if(!copy)
286 return NULL;
287 memcpy(copy, ptr, len);
288 copy[len] = '\0';
289
290 p = copy;
291 if(*p == '\'' || *p == '"') {
292 /* store the starting quote */
293 stop = *p;
294 p++;
295 }
296 else
297 stop = ';';
298
299 /* scan for the end letter and stop there */
300 q = strchr(p, stop);
301 if(q)
302 *q = '\0';
303
304 /* if the filename contains a path, only use filename portion */
305 q = strrchr(p, '/');
306 if(q) {
307 p = q + 1;
308 if(!*p) {
309 Curl_safefree(copy);
310 return NULL;
311 }
312 }
313
314 /* If the filename contains a backslash, only use filename portion. The idea
315 is that even systems that do not handle backslashes as path separators
316 probably want the path removed for convenience. */
317 q = strrchr(p, '\\');
318 if(q) {
319 p = q + 1;
320 if(!*p) {
321 Curl_safefree(copy);
322 return NULL;
323 }
324 }
325
326 /* make sure the filename does not end in \r or \n */
327 q = strchr(p, '\r');
328 if(q)
329 *q = '\0';
330
331 q = strchr(p, '\n');
332 if(q)
333 *q = '\0';
334
335 if(copy != p)
336 memmove(copy, p, strlen(p) + 1);
337
338 #if defined(_WIN32) || defined(MSDOS)
339 {
340 char *sanitized;
341 SANITIZEcode sc = sanitize_file_name(&sanitized, copy, 0);
342 Curl_safefree(copy);
343 if(sc)
344 return NULL;
345 copy = sanitized;
346 }
347 #endif /* _WIN32 || MSDOS */
348
349 /* in case we built debug enabled, we allow an environment variable
350 * named CURL_TESTDIR to prefix the given filename to put it into a
351 * specific directory
352 */
353 #ifdef DEBUGBUILD
354 {
355 char *tdir = curl_getenv("CURL_TESTDIR");
356 if(tdir) {
357 char buffer[512]; /* suitably large */
358 msnprintf(buffer, sizeof(buffer), "%s/%s", tdir, copy);
359 Curl_safefree(copy);
360 copy = strdup(buffer); /* clone the buffer, we do not use the libcurl
361 aprintf() or similar since we want to use the
362 same memory code as the "real" parse_filename
363 function */
364 curl_free(tdir);
365 }
366 }
367 #endif
368
369 return copy;
370 }

372 #ifdef LINK
373 /*
374 * Treat the Location: header specially, by writing a special escape
375 * sequence that adds a hyperlink to the displayed text. This makes
376 * the absolute URL of the redirect clickable in supported terminals,
377 * which could not happen otherwise for relative URLs. The Location:
378 * header is supposed to always be absolute so this theoretically
379 * should not be needed but the real world returns plenty of relative
380 * URLs here.
381 */
382 static
write_linked_location(CURL * curl,const char * location,size_t loclen,FILE * stream)383 void write_linked_location(CURL *curl, const char *location, size_t loclen,
384 FILE *stream) {
385 /* This would so simple if CURLINFO_REDIRECT_URL were available here */
386 CURLU *u = NULL;
387 char *copyloc = NULL, *locurl = NULL, *scheme = NULL, *finalurl = NULL;
388 const char *loc = location;
389 size_t llen = loclen;
390 int space_skipped = 0;
391 char *vver = getenv("VTE_VERSION");
392
393 if(vver) {
394 long vvn = strtol(vver, NULL, 10);
395 /* Skip formatting for old versions of VTE <= 0.48.1 (Mar 2017) since some
396 of those versions have formatting bugs. (#10428) */
397 if(0 < vvn && vvn <= 4801)
398 goto locout;
399 }
400
401 /* Strip leading whitespace of the redirect URL */
402 while(llen && (*loc == ' ' || *loc == '\t')) {
403 ++loc;
404 --llen;
405 ++space_skipped;
406 }
407
408 /* Strip the trailing end-of-line characters, normally "\r\n" */
409 while(llen && (loc[llen-1] == '\n' || loc[llen-1] == '\r'))
410 --llen;
411
412 /* CURLU makes it easy to handle the relative URL case */
413 u = curl_url();
414 if(!u)
415 goto locout;
416
417 /* Create a NUL-terminated and whitespace-stripped copy of Location: */
418 copyloc = malloc(llen + 1);
419 if(!copyloc)
420 goto locout;
421 memcpy(copyloc, loc, llen);
422 copyloc[llen] = 0;
423
424 /* The original URL to use as a base for a relative redirect URL */
425 if(curl_easy_getinfo(curl, CURLINFO_EFFECTIVE_URL, &locurl))
426 goto locout;
427 if(curl_url_set(u, CURLUPART_URL, locurl, 0))
428 goto locout;
429
430 /* Redirected location. This can be either absolute or relative. */
431 if(curl_url_set(u, CURLUPART_URL, copyloc, 0))
432 goto locout;
433
434 if(curl_url_get(u, CURLUPART_URL, &finalurl, CURLU_NO_DEFAULT_PORT))
435 goto locout;
436
437 if(curl_url_get(u, CURLUPART_SCHEME, &scheme, 0))
438 goto locout;
439
440 if(!strcmp("http", scheme) ||
441 !strcmp("https", scheme) ||
442 !strcmp("ftp", scheme) ||
443 !strcmp("ftps", scheme)) {
444 fprintf(stream, "%.*s" LINK "%s" LINKST "%.*s" LINKOFF,
445 space_skipped, location,
446 finalurl,
447 (int)loclen - space_skipped, loc);
448 goto locdone;
449 }
450
451 /* Not a "safe" URL: do not linkify it */
452
453 locout:
454 /* Write the normal output in case of error or unsafe */
455 fwrite(location, loclen, 1, stream);
456
457 locdone:
458 if(u) {
459 curl_free(finalurl);
460 curl_free(scheme);
461 curl_url_cleanup(u);
462 free(copyloc);
463 }
464 }
465 #endif
